IMTT Holdings Inc. (“IMTT”), has been in operation for over 70 years and owns and operates 12 bulk liquid storage terminal facilities in North America with aggregate capacity of approximately 45 million barrels. Headquartered in New Orleans, Louisiana, IMTT is one of the largest providers of bulk liquid storage and handling services in the United States. IMTT is wholly owned by Macquarie Infrastructure Corporation (NYSE: MIC), which owns a portfolio of infrastructure businesses in the United States. IMTT has ten marine terminals located on the East, West and Gulf Coasts and the Great Lakes regions of the United States, and two partially owned terminals in the Canadian provinces of Quebec and Newfoundland. The largest terminals are located in New York Harbor and on the Mississippi River near the Gulf of Mexico. IMTT stores and handles petroleum products, vegetable and tropical oils, renewable fuels, and various chemicals. In addition to the terminal operations, IMTT also offers environmental services through its wholly owned affiliate, OMI Environmental Solutions, which consists of providing spill remediation, tank and pipeline cleaning and other marine and industrial services.
